Plumber SEO: Tips + Best Practices to Get Customers
Editor’s Note: This post was originally published in October of 2022 and has been updated for accuracy and comprehensiveness.
Having a website is a crucial first step for any plumber looking to establish a strong online presence and attract more customers.
But sometimes, it takes a lot of work to get noticed online, even with a website. It’s more tiring when you’re competing with long-established mom-and-pop companies.
If you’re facing similar challenges, it’s essential to understand the underlying issues affecting your website’s performance and how to improve your visibility. In this guide, I shared effective SEO strategies to help you rank well on search engines and get more customers.
But before we dive in:
Why is SEO the Best Strategy for Plumbers?
SEO is a sustainable and effective lead-generation strategy for home service businesses, including plumbers.
For example, the search volume for the keyword ‘plumber service’ is more than 6K MoM, with over 32K keyword variations:
Currently, there are over 80 million sites on Google targeting this keyword:
Let’s assume you’re ranking for the keyword ‘plumbing services near me.’ This keyword has over 18K search volume:
If 10% of this traffic gets to your site, that’s <1.8K traffic from one keyword. Now, amplify this impact by targeting five or more keywords.
SEO is also a way to target a new market segment— especially if your competitors are not focused on SEO. A solid SEO strategy can give you a competitive edge by improving your search rankings and visibility to potential customers searching for your services online.
Other benefits are:
- Long Term Benefits
While SEO is an ongoing project for your plumbing website, many long-term benefits can come from an optimized site. One of many is that you will attract your ideal clients rather than click baits or generic leads.
For example, if your site is optimized for specific keywords such as ‘emergency pipe repair in Ohio’ or ‘water heater installation near me,’ you will likely attract homeowners or businesses actively seeking these services.
- Helps Educate Clients
When people think of plumbing, they likely think of leaky sinks or clogged toilets. Many people are not informed about the additional services plumbers provide, such as water treatments, backflow prevention, pipe repairs, and water heater installations. This issue is due to targeted internet marketing by companies trying to sell just bathtubs or toilets.
But you can fill the gap by educating homeowners and businesses on plumbing maintenance tips. See the below example of some common questions people try to get answers for from Google:
With a search engine-optimized site, you can educate your potential clients on how to handle DIY repairs without buying an entirely new fixture. This increases your credibility, and whenever they need professional services, they know who to contact.
Brings More Customers to the Website
Of course, the most significant reason SEO is terrific for your company is that it pulls more clients to your plumbing website. Any time someone plugs a keyword related to plumbing into their search bar, your website will rank on top of the search results. Imagine ranking first place among 80 million+ sites.
While social media is an excellent tool for extending your reach and gaining impressions for your site, it isn’t necessarily the best at holding average people’s interests.
The goal for a service-providing business is not necessarily to gain a vast and consistent following but to give the right answer at the right time for the right client. That’s where SEO comes in.
How Can Plumbers Attract Clients to Their Website?
There are many ways you can attract clients to your website using SEO. While it can be difficult to decipher all of these techniques on your own, we can start with a few key tips. Let’s explore some key details:
Carry Out Extensive Keyword Research
Keyword research is the basis of high-quality SEO.
Knowing which keywords customers are typing in the search bar will help you create content that targets exactly what they are looking for.
For instance, potential clients might use terms like ‘emergency plumber,’ ‘Bathroom plumbing services,’ or ‘Kitchen plumbing services,’ when searching for plumbing services online. Integrating these keywords into your content can attract more customers to your website.
Why? Because you can potentially solve their problem — and they may eventually hire you for what they can’t do by themselves.
So, how do you get started?
- Make a list of topics that you’d love to rank for. If you’re out of ideas, you can plug in a seed keyword into Answer the Public to get related questions that your customers are searching for:
- Or, use Google’s auto-suggest tool to uncover long tail keywords. Here’s an idea you can start with:
- Now that you have a list, enter the primary keyword into paid SEO tools like SEMRush or Ahrefs for more detailed analysis:
- Evaluate the keyword search volume and competitiveness:
This informs you of the number of web users searching for a particular keyword every month and how hard it is to rank for those keywords.
- You can also insert your competitors’ websites into the tool to uncover keywords they’re ranking for (this could help you target the same keywords and improve the content so it provides more helpful solutions to searchers):
Tip: If your goal is generating leads, opt for long-tail keywords with conversion intent. These keywords are easy to rank for and highly specific, increasing your overall conversion rate. Read more on how to identify and target buyer intent keywords.
Provide High-Quality Content
Not all customers are looking for a quick fix. Sometimes, they may search for a DIY post that provides quality information. For example, a step-by-step guide to resolving common plumbing issues or maintenance tips to prevent future problems.
This is an excellent opportunity to demonstrate expertise in plumbing services. As I shared earlier, leverage the blog section on your website to share how-to guides, case studies, product reviews, or preventive maintenance tips with your audience.
By doing this, search engines perceive your site as a credible source of information, thereby increasing your rankings on the search results.
Focus More on Local SEO
As a plumber, 78% of your target audience will likely be local. Therefore, you should optimize your website for local search. This includes adding your business name, address, and phone number (NAP) to your website.
Another option is claiming and optimizing your Google Business Profile (GBP). This increases your chances of ranking for the local map pack to boost visibility for local searches.
Additionally, if you’re targeting several local areas simultaneously, create location-specific pages tailored to each target area.
For instance, if you’re servicing California, you can create location pages for cities such as Los Angeles, San Francisco, and Sacramento. Include localized information such as partnerships with local businesses in that area, testimonials from local customers, etc.
Have Memorable URLs
One of SEO’s best practices is matching your company name to your URL. This eliminates confusion when a customer decides to look up your business later. Using your company name as a URL also makes it easier for clients to remember you.
Additionally, keeping your pages (like services and contact) shorter makes it easier for customers to find your information using only Google search rankings. It’s not enjoyable to search for ten minutes for the contact information of a plumbing site.
Your website should include at least these four pages:
- Homepage: which welcomes potential customers as they arrive.
- About Us Page: Share your journey, experience, training, and expertise.
- Services/What We Offer Page: Showcases all your services to visitors.
- Contact Us Page: Displays your address, phone number, Social Media Platforms, and other contact methods.
Tip: Remember to implement a breadcrumb schema on your website to provide a hierarchical structure of your web pages to search engines and users. This improves your page architecture and website’s appearance in the search results.
This brings us to the next:
Optimize Your Website for Mobile Responsiveness
64% of local searches occur on a mobile device. Therefore, ensure your website is mobile-friendly, i.e., having a responsive design that adapts to different screen sizes and loads quickly on mobile devices.
Also, reduce your page load speed. You want your website to load quickly because a sluggish site can discourage potential customers from navigating your site. This can negatively impact your ranking in the search results and how clients feel about your business.
On the flip side, optimizing your site for mobile responsiveness improves user experience and boosts your website’s ranking in mobile search results.
Tip: Check your site’s speed using Google’s Page Speed Insights.
Optimize for Voice Search
With the rise of voice-activated virtual assistants like Google Assistant, Siri, and Alexa, optimizing your website for voice search attracts more clients and makes it more accessible to people with special abilities.
Research from Statista shows that about 8.4 billion people are expected to use voice search assistants globally. This is an untapped traffic goldmine for you to stay ahead of the curve and reach new market segments.
To do this, focus on long-tail keywords and natural language phrases that people will likely use when performing voice searches. For instance, instead of targeting the keyword ‘plumber,’ you can target the phrase ‘find a plumber near me.’
Earn Backlinks To Your Site
Backlinks – links that direct clients from other websites to yours – are an important ranking factor in SEO. They attest to your site’s credibility; the more high-quality backlinks you have, the more authoritative your website appears to search engines and clients.
There are several ways to attract or build quality backlinks:
- Reach out to industry associations, local business directories, and relevant websites to request backlinks to your site. You may need to publish on their websites or sponsor an event so they can mention you and embed a link to your website.
- Create shareable content that other websites will want to link to. All these increase your ranking on SERPs and bring more traffic to your website.
- Partner with other home service businesses providing complementary services, such as HVAC contractors, electricians, etc. This can be through co-branded promotions, joint advertising campaigns, guest posts, etc.
- Get listed on important review sites and plumbing/construction industry directories. You can also encourage your happy clients to write positive reviews about their experiences on these review sites.
Monitor and Analyze Performance
SEO is an ongoing process, so monitor your website’s performance regularly and make adjustments when needed. Tools like Google Analytics and Google Search Console can help you track your website’s traffic, rankings, and user behavior. By analyzing this data, you can identify areas for improvement and refine your SEO strategy accordingly.
Why Local SEO is Important for Plumbers
Local SEO should be one of your major considerations as a service-based business that provides services to the local area. Google considers location when searching for relevant sources to share with its users.
While plumbers may acquire competition nationwide, a customer looking to fix a leaky pipe will dismiss a plumber miles away for one that is closer. Local SEO ensures your company shows up in the ‘near me’ section of Google when a customer nearby searches for a plumbing service. It’s why Google always filters search results based on location if you have noticed.
How to Improve Local SEO in Google
The good news is that there are plenty of ways to improve Google’s local SEO. We’ll list a few here so your business can connect with your local target market and begin appearing in “near me” searches. However, we always encourage you to seek a professional eye when ranking number one in your area.
Add a Google My Business Page
One of the first things you should do when improving your local SEO is to create a Google Business Profile.
According to Bright Local, businesses that use GBP and input photos of their store for Google Image search receive 1,065% more website clicks than businesses that don’t. The best part is creating a GBP is free, but you have to optimize your profile to appear for ‘near me’ searches.
Here’s how:
- Include Accurate Information
When you create a Google My Business page, you want to ensure that the information presented on the page is the same as what is listed on your site, social media, store windows, etc. Your hours and location should be consistent throughout your digital presence to avoid any confusion.
- Business Hours:
Business hours should be one of the main facts you list throughout your lead-generation, digital, and web content marketing strategies. Ensure that your customers know when they can reach out to you and when you can provide service.
- Location:
Location is a must for local SEO. If you have multiple site locations, list them all and include a phone number or email so potential clients can contact you. Include your locations in Google My Business to help customers find you on Google Maps or in the ‘near me’ portion of a web page search.
Get Reviews
When it comes to standing out amongst the local competition, nothing is greater than reviews. Ask your clients to give a review after they receive the service. Reviews are an excellent way to showcase your business’s authenticity and repeatability.
When choosing between two competing local businesses, clients are more likely to look at the reviews on Google or other sites (Yelp, Facebook, Angie’s List, etc.) to compare the two businesses’ quality based on prior customer experience.
- Review Management:
An important thing to do that will help your business appear more honest and trustworthy is to reply to reviews. It can be hard to respond to every review you get once your business expands, but replying to individual reviews (positive or negative) shows that you care about your customers and encourages more reviews down the road. Handle the reviews politely and honestly and encourage additional prospects to reach out if they have any questions or concerns.
Add Photos
Photos are essential for any site when it comes to SEO. They help your brand and business come to life and appear relatable to your customers. Including pictures of the local service area, your site location, and your team or office space makes your business look authentic and memorable.
Depending on the services you provide, photos of your business can sometimes be a deciding factor for your client. They’re also a great way to boost plumbing page SEO through alt text that tells Google exactly what the picture is, helps add necessary keywords to your site, and tells Google what it can expect from your source—further boosting your relevance in SEO.
Additionally, including photos allows people to share your services with others visually. It also allows your service and company to appear in a Google image search, which is another way that clients may come to find your business if they are looking for a particular plumbing solution.
Use Local Structured Data Markup
Structured data markup (or schema markup) is a code added to your website that helps search engines better understand the context and content of your web pages. It provides search engines with additional information about your business, such as your address, phone number, business hours, and customer reviews.
Structured data improves your business’s visibility in local search results and boosts the chances of your site appearing in Google’s featured snippets, knowledge panels, and other rich search results.
The good news is you don’t have to do it yourself. Schema.org has a standard vocabulary you can use to define your business type and the key information about it. You can also use Google’s Structured Data Markup Helper to generate basic local business schema.
Should I Hire an SEO Company for My Website?
Yes, you should partner with an SEO company for your plumbing business.
However, this depends on numerous factors. If you lack the time, resources, and expertise to effectively manage your site’s SEO, outsourcing to a professional SEO company is the way to go.
An SEO company brings specialized knowledge and experience to help you achieve better rankings and attract more traffic to your site. However, research and choose a reputable company like HigherVisibility for optimum results.
Read more: How to find a reputable SEO agency that aligns with your business goals.
When Will Results Be Noticeable?
It can take four to twelve months to see a difference in SEO. This is because it can take time to climb through the Google ranks, and potential customers can take time to find you via search rankings.
Three vital factors that influence your visibility on local search results are:
- Relevance: Does your site page reflect the keyword being searched?
Relevance is one of the most important aspects of SEO. When a person searches a keyword phrase in Google’s search bar, the search engine does its best to find relevant sources for that search term. This explains why keyword research is the foundation of your SEO success.
- Distance: Is your business location ideal for those searching for a plumber?
When it comes to local SEO, distance is everything. You want to be clear about the exact area your company covers. It’s of little to no use for plumbers if your prospect finds your service only to discover that you are three hundred miles away.
- Prominence: How well does the local area know your business?
It’s important to stand out locally. When people in your town or city think of plumbing, you want them to think of your business. Enhancing prominence in your location typically requires a combination of traditional and digital advertising methods, such as featuring on billboards or erecting a storefront sign.
These factors will affect the overall success of your page SEO changes. If SEO isn’t your strong suit, reach out to our SEO consultant for a free custom strategy for your website.
Continuing Plumber SEO
SEO is not a once-and-done ordeal. It requires continual upkeep. At HigherVisibility, we partner with you to continuously improve your site and help build a community within your industry where your clients view you as an expert.
Creating more content, posts, and connections will help keep your business alive online and at the forefront of your prospect’s attention.
Why Us?
HigherVisibility has been helping businesses to grow online since 2009. We specialize in SEO for companies ranging from small, local businesses to Fortune 1000s. Our goal is to create a customized strategy that will propel your business through the ranks and increase your online presence.
We understand that gaining a consistent clientele in plumbing is challenging. This is why we combine SEO with conversion rate optimization when working with plumbing or other home service businesses.